Jürgen Habermas Dies at 96; One of Postwar Germany’s Most Influential Thinkers

  • Jürgen Habermas, a philosopher and public intellectual who was one of the most influential and cited thinkers in postwar Germany, died on Saturday in Starnberg, Germany, southwest of Munich. He was 96
